Joseph Lavern Sowell was born in 1915 in Coldwater, Tate County, Mississippi, United States of America, the child of James Taylor Sowell And Mabel Droke. In 1920, Joseph Lavern Sowell resided in Beat 3, Tate, Mississippi, USA. In 1930, Joseph Lavern Sowell resided in District 3, Shelby, Tennessee, USA. Joseph Lavern Sowell passed away in 1998 in Collierville, Shelby County, Tennessee, United States of America.
